My Experience with the 7.1 Surround Sound

The 7.1 surround sound was one of the biggest reasons I considered this headset. In my experience, it helped create a more immersive gaming environment, especially in titles where positional audio matters. I could better sense where footsteps, gunfire, or environmental sounds were coming from. While it may not replace a true high-end audio setup, I found it very useful for gaming.

Comfort and Fit in My Daily Use

Comfort was a major factor for me, and the G930 did a good job overall. The ear cushions felt soft enough for extended wear, and the headband had enough padding to reduce pressure. I noticed that after long sessions, it remained reasonably comfortable, though I still felt the weight a bit compared to lighter headsets. For me, it was good for marathon gaming, but not the lightest option available.

My Thoughts on Wireless Convenience

I really appreciated the wireless feature because it gave me more freedom at my desk. I could stand up, stretch, or move around a little without taking the headset off. In my experience, the wireless connection was convenient and generally reliable. That said, I always made sure to keep it charged, since battery management became part of my routine.

Microphone Quality I Noticed

The microphone on the Logitech G930 worked well for my voice chats and multiplayer sessions. I found it clear enough for teammates to understand me without much issue. The flip-to-mute style was also practical, which made it easy for me to control when I was speaking. For gaming communication, I considered it a strong point.
